Crowns can be made from porcelain, steel, or both. Porcelain crowns are frequently liked since they simulate the clarity of natural teeth as well as are really strong. Crowns or onlays (partial crowns) are required when there is inadequate tooth stamina continuing to be to hold a dental filling. Unlike dental fillings, which use the restorative product straight into your mouth, a crown is made far from your mouth.
Dentures are natural-looking substitute teeth that are detachable. Full dentures are given to patients when all of the all-natural teeth have actually been gotten rid of.
Much like natural teeth, dentures require to be appropriately looked after. Use a gentle cleanser to brush your dentures, constantly maintain them moist when they're not being used, and make sure to keep your tongue and also gums tidy also. There are times when it is essential to remove a tooth.
In order to extract a tooth, your dentist has to broaden the socket as well as separate the tooth from the tendon holding it in position. While this treatment is typically extremely fast, it is essential to show your doctor any type of worries or choices for sedation. Once a tooth has actually been removed, neighboring teeth might move, triggering issues with chewing or with your jaw joint feature.

Knowledge teeth are kinds of molars discovered in the really rear of your mouth. They typically show up in the late teenagers or very early twenties, however may come to be affected (fail to emerge) due to absence of area in the jaw or angle of entry. When a knowledge tooth is impacted, it may need to be removed.
Affected knowledge teeth that are partly or completely erupted tend to be quite hard to tidy as well as are prone to dental caries, repeating infections, and also periodontal disease. Knowledge teeth are generally removed in the late teenagers or very early twenties since there is a greater chance that the teeth's origins have actually not totally created and also the bone bordering the teeth is much less thick.
In order to remove a wisdom tooth, your dental practitioner first needs to numb the location around the tooth with an anesthetic. Given that the influenced tooth may still be under the gum tissues as well as embedded in your jaw bone, your dental professional will certainly need to remove a part of the covering bone to extract the tooth.
